Live at Fales – ‘Green Eggs and Ham’

By Bonnie Adams, Managing Editor

 

Zach (l) and Bruce (r ) Tretter perform "Green Eggs and Ham." Photo/Bonnie Adams

Westborough – The students at the Annie E. Fales Elementary School received a special treat Feb. 26. They were invited to see the debut of a one-act play, “Green Eggs and Hams,” performed by Bruce Tretter and his son, Zach.

the show, based on the beloved Dr. Seuss classic, was timed in conjunction with the school celebrating Read Across America (RAA), an annual initiative of the National Education Association to promote the love of reading at an early age.

Bruce, who is also a member of the Westborough School Committee, noted that he has participated in local RAA efforts as a guest reader ever since his son Max, who is now 21, was in third grade.

“Then I thought it would be fun to do plays as well,” he said.

As such, he and his sons have performed a number of plays over the years for the town’s young students.

Zach, 16, is a sophomore at Westborough High School (WHS) and participates in the school’s drama productions. Two other WHS students, Travis Beaney and Cam Milewski, helped with the scenery and live production, Bruce said.

The Tretters will be taking their show to the town’s other schools over the next few weeks.
